Soap Avocado Hemp
Because of its wound-healing, regulating, cell-regenerating and nourishing properties, native avocado oil is irreplaceable in skin care. Avocado oil is also able to absorb other active ingredients of an oil mixture or emulsion into the skin and thus acts as a care booster .
Avocado oil is particularly suitable for dry to very dry, barrier-impaired and sun-damaged skin . It also has a beneficial effect on flaky skin (e.g. neurodermatitis) , which is due to the high content of phytosterols and vitamins. Natural, cold-pressed hemp oil is rich in linoleic acid, Omega 3 and Omega 6 fatty acids. Linoleic acid is an important ingredient with anti-inflammatory effects and has a positive effect on skin diseases, but also other chronic inflammatory diseases. Particularly suitable for neurodermatitis.
The avocado soap, together with cold-pressed hemp oil, organic shea butter, organic babassu oil, organic avocado oil and cocoa butter, ensures creamy foam and rich care. The natural essential oils stimulate blood circulation, have an antibacterial effect and, with their fresh scent, ensure an extra wellness experience .

The classic on natural pregnancy and birth
Since the midwife's consultation hour was first published in 1994 (it was last completely revised and expanded in 2018), it has been on the bookshelf of the herbal drugstore.
In this book, midwife and mother of several children, Ingeborg Stadelmann, shares her knowledge and decades of experience. She provides expert support from the beginning of pregnancy through the child's first year, empowering expectant parents to take responsibility for themselves and their own lives.
Here, expectant mothers and fathers as well as midwives can find everything they want to know about:
• Pregnancy, childbirth, postpartum and breastfeeding
• Prenatal diagnostics and preventive examinations
• Current scientific findings
• Hormones and their influence on the body and psyche
• Tips for a healthy diet
• Practical help with breastfeeding
• Naturopathic support with aromatherapy, homeopathy, Bach flowers and herbal medicine
The most important book for herbalists on natural pregnancy and birth.
THE standard work of natural gynecology.
The at-Verlag writes:
Herbal remedies have been increasingly gaining popularity in gynecologists' and midwives' practices in recent years. Antibiotic herbs such as bearberry, nasturtium, and garlic, as well as hormone-like plants such as lady's mantle, chasteberry, and black cohosh, have established a firm place in gynecology and obstetrics. But the plant kingdom offers countless other women's herbs whose healing powers can enrich and support a woman's entire life.
Based on her many years of research and practical experience, the author demonstrates how traditional plant knowledge can be integrated into a holistic concept of contemporary gynecology. Whether it's cystitis, endometriosis, the desire to conceive, fibroids, osteoporosis, menstrual, pregnancy, or menopausal symptoms, therapists and women of all ages will find what they're looking for here.
The encyclopedia contains 110 detailed portraits of women's herbs, with information on ingredients, effects, signatures, uses, and references to commercial products. It also includes over 180 medicinal herbal recipes and numerous valuable practical tips and treatment suggestions. It also includes a comprehensive medical glossary. An indispensable reference work for anyone interested in women's health.
Breathe
How the simplest thing in the world changes our lives
Every person born takes a breath in the first minute. From then on, the lungs normally function on their own. But chronic lung diseases, asthma, and sleep apnea have become widespread, and even those who aren't sick gasp, wheeze, snort, and puff. Author Jessica Braun, who is easily thrown off her breathing rhythm herself, sets out to relearn how to breathe. She accompanies a woman in labor as she pantes, visits a sleep lab, undergoes a breathing diagnosis, meditates with an Indian guru, dives with free divers, and watches a dominatrix squeeze the air out of her client. Her research leads her to researchers and actors, biathletes and yoga teachers. She shows how breathing connects body and soul. And that everyone can learn the art of breathing and change their life.

Superfood for clear, beautiful and fine-pored facial skin
Magnolia extract is one of the strongest antioxidant, anti-inflammatory and antibacterial active ingredients against impure skin. The anti-inflammatory effectiveness and antioxidant power against skin aging have been proven in several studies (Magnolol and Honokiol). The effect against propionibacteria has also been proven. This type of bacteria is involved in the development of acne.
Passion fruit seed oil and evening primrose oil are particularly rich in linoleic acid and soothe irritated skin, offering intensive care even for dry skin without being greasy.
Black cumin oil, chia seed oil with a high alpha-linolenic acid content stores moisture in the skin, supports cell renewal and counteracts the aging process. Grape seed oil has a skin-smoothing, firming and sebum-regulating effect, while safflower oil and apricot seed oil round off the perfect combination for highly effective care against impure skin.
The high-quality organic vegetable oils offer optimal care due to their oleic acid spectrum and provide sensitive skin with vitamins and moisture. Organic chamomile extract also calms you down.
Application:
CLEAR facial oil is very light and effective like a serum. Please dose sparingly, you only need a few drops of this highly concentrated care. It is best to pat onto clean, slightly damp facial skin in the morning and evening. The oil is well absorbed and nourishes the skin intensively.

The personal diary for the time between the years
This lovingly and clearly designed book is a pleasure to pick up during the Raunächte (Twelve Nights). The authors sensitively encourage you to enter into a dialogue with yourself through images, stories, and rituals.
The introduction describes the following rituals:
13 wishes
12 candles
12 animal cards (they can be printed via a download from the publisher)
... and lists what you should prepare for the next 12 days.
Then the accompaniment through the twelve Raunächte begins:
Each section begins with a meditation image, contains a daily theme based on traditions and customs, a small daily ritual, and blank pages for writing down your own thoughts.
An ideal companion that wonderfully combines old traditions and new ideas. Motivating, clear instructions that you can actually practice daily and draw insights from. You can take many of them with you into your everyday life in the new year.

Facial brush for wet and dry brushing
Gently brushing and cleaning the face, neck and décolleté gently stimulates blood circulation in this sensitive area of skin . The skin is noticeably relieved and regenerated as velvety soft.
Even delicate baby skin and still fine hair particularly enjoy this gentle type of care with the soft natural bristles.
Tips for use
For effective care of the nose, forehead and eye region, these areas can also be brushed with a “lying figure eight” around the eyes. This gently removes dead skin cells.
The soothing facial brushing can be carried out in the bath as well as in the morning or evening after getting up or before going to bed. Facial brushing in a full bath should be preferred to dry brushing, as this is much gentler on the delicate facial skin. The direction of the brush should always be towards the armpits.
